Transaction 077bd2040ee82e93eeea419e266b153bc037c15fa795edcbf62f8bb12165af86
1 Input
2 Outputs
- 077bd2040ee82e93eeea419e266b153bc037c15fa795edcbf62f8bb12165af86:0
- 077bd2040ee82e93eeea419e266b153bc037c15fa795edcbf62f8bb12165af86:1
value 28576029
address 1MMreB7CqppX4rpJsea9hASw2LnzkrrY16
value 304637
address 1FZ6P1uRyHnY8F2dxTwkWAL3DZ2fgKbgc3